59500143 has 32 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 91929600. Its totient is φ = 38001600.
The previous prime is 59500139. The next prime is 59500151. The reversal of 59500143 is 34100595.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 59500143 - 22 = 59500139 is a prime.
It is a Harshad number since it is a multiple of its sum of digits (27).
It is a congruent number.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(59500123) by changing a digit.
It is a pernicious number, because its binary representation contains a prime number (17) of ones.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 31 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 64858 + ... + 65768.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(2872800).
Almost surely, 259500143 is an apocalyptic number.
59500143 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(32429457).
59500143 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
59500143 is an odious number, because the sum of its binary digits is odd.
The sum of its prime factors is 1020 (or 1014 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 2700, while the sum is 27.
The square root of 59500143 is about 7713.6335795784. The cubic root of 59500143 is about 390.3965788432.
